SECTION 12: ECOLOGICAL INFORMATION
Ecotoxicity effects
Acute and prolonged toxicity to fish
Pentafluoroethane (HFC-125) : LC50/96 h/Oncorhynchus mykiss (rainbow trout): 450 mg/l
Information given is based on data obtained from similar substances.
Difluoromethane (HFC-32) : LC50/96 h/Fish: 1,507 mg/l
Toxicity to aquatic plants
Pentafluoroethane (HFC-125) : ErC50/96 h/Algae: 142 mg/l
Information given is based on data obtained from similar substances.
NOEC/72 h/Pseudokirchneriella subcapitata (green algae): 13.2 mg/l
Information given is based on data obtained from similar substances.
Difluoromethane (HFC-32) : EC50/96 h/Algae: 142 mg/l
Acute toxicity to aquatic invertebrates
Pentafluoroethane (HFC-125) : EC50/48 h/Daphnia magna (Water flea): 980 mg/l
Information given is based on data obtained from similar substances.
Difluoromethane (HFC-32) : EC50/48 h/Daphnia (water flea): 652 mg/l
Chronic toxicity to fish
Difluoromethane (HFC-32) : NOEC/30 d/Fish (unspecified species): 65.8 mg/l
Persistence and degradability
Pentafluoroethane (HFC-125) : Result: Not rapidly biodegradable
Difluoromethane (HFC-32) : Exposure time: 28 d
Biodegradation: 5 %
Not readily biodegradable.
